Moreover, the diffusion of oxygen and nutrients is hampered to the hypoxic core of the structure and produced metabolites are also poorly diffused from the core to the surface of the 3D structure (13, 14). Finally, 3D systems allow for the addition of different cell types, creating a multicellular structure, necessary for the study of the TIME and alternative therapeutic options (15, 16). Here, we disclose a protocol for a liquid overlay technique, which consists in coating the plate with a nonadhesive component to enhance cell-cell interaction, allowing a spontaneous 3D spheroid formation (17). This approach is scaffold-independent, easy to work and handle, reproducible and less expensive, when compared to the use of commercial low adherence plates or even scaffold-based approaches that use Matrigel or collagen, for instance (17, 18). Another advantage is the low number of cells needed to form the 3D structure, which is a beneficial characteristic when working with patient-derived cells. Although other protocols have been established for the formation of breast cancer spheroids with immune cell invasion, here we reveal a protocol specifically for MDA-MB-231 cell line, which is often seen as a difficult cell line to spontaneous form spheroids without scaffolds (19, 20). The employment of this cell line in drug-screening platforms is particularly relevant because it is Alimemazine hemitartrate a highly Alimemazine hemitartrate aggressive, invasive and poorly differentiated TNBC cell line. TNBC lacks the estrogen and progesterone receptor (ER and PR) expression, as well as the human epidermal growth factor receptor 2 (HER2), currently having limited treatment options (21). Interestingly, this cell line, differently from other common breast cancer cell lines, such as MCF-7, express high levels of the immune checkpoint PD-L1 (22), which can bind to its receptor PD-1 at the surface of effector T lymphocytes, therefore acting as a brake and impairing the activation and the assemble Alimemazine hemitartrate of a proper antitumor response. PD-L1, a key component of the tumor immune evasion mechanisms, is indeed highly expressed in many breast cancer patients’ tumors, especially in cases with poorly activated tumor-infiltrating effector T lymphocytes (3). Additionally, with this protocol, it is possible to perform a co-culture in a 1:1 ratio of tumor cells to immune cells and observe the effect of the later in the tumor. This is an advantage when comparing to other protocols with a 10:1 ratio of immune cells to tumor cells (23), since it is more representative of immune cells infiltration into the tumor microenvironment, as we observed previously (3).
